The management of Nebraska Corporation is considering the purchase of a new machine costing $490,000. The company's desired rate

of return is 10%. The present value factors for $1 at compound interest of 10% for 1 through 5 years are 0.909, 0.826, 0.751, 0.683, and 0.621, respectively. In addition to the foregoing information, use the following data in determining the acceptability in this situation:
Year Income from Operations Net Cash Flow
1 $100,000 $180,000
2 40,000 120,000
3 40,000 100,000
4 10,000 90,000
5 10,000 120,000
1) The cash payback period for this investment is:

a) 5 years

b) 4 years

c) 2 years

d) 3 years

2) The average rate of return for this investment is:

a) 18%

b) 16%

c) 58%

d) 10%

Answer:

b) 4 years

b) 16%

Explanation:

The computation of cash payback period for this investment is shown below:-

Year     Net Cash Flow      Cumulative Net Cash Flow

1             $180,000               $180,000

2            $120,000                $300,000

                                    ($180,000 + $120,000)

3             $100,000               $400,000

                                    ($300,000 + $100,000)

4             $90,000                $490,000

                                    ($400,000  + $90,000)

5             $120,000               $610,000

                                     ($490,000 + $120,000)

The period of payback is the duration in which the investment is recovered. Investment amounts to $490,000 and the cumulative net cash flow after 4 years is $490,000. So, the payback period is 4 years.

Year       Income from Operations

1               $100,000

2              $40,000

3              $40,000

4              $10,000

5              $10,000

Total         $200,000

Average Income = $200,000 ÷ 5

= $40,000

Average Investment = ($0 + $490,000) ÷ 2

= $245,000

Average Rate of Return = Average Income ÷ Investment × 100

= $40000 ÷ $245000 × 100

= 16.33%

or

= 16%

Nominal gross domestic product (GDP) measures the market value of all the new and legal goods and services produced in a country within a year. While real GDP adjusts nominal GDP to inflation. Since inflation is generally positive, real GDP decreases as inflation increases. The higher the inflation rate, the larger the difference between nominal and real GDP. Depending on which year is used as base year (year 0), the difference that existed in 2010 can be either significant or not.

The difference = ($14,657 / $13,245) - 1 = 10.66%, which means that nominal GDP was 10.66% higher than real GDP. If the base year is 2000 or even 2005/6, the difference is very small since the accumulated inflation would only be 10.66% for all these years. But if the base year was 2008 or even 2009, then the inflation rate is high.

An escalation clause is a clause in a lease or contract that guarantees a change in the agreement price once a particular factor beyond control of either party affecting the value has been determined. An important example of this is a contract that adjusts for inflation.
